2018 Paris Mountain Recap

Contributed by Sean Naylor

Brooks Roberts, of the Myrtle Beach-Wilmington tour, shot a five-over-par for the top spot in the Championship Flight. He made two birdies and 11 pars on the round. 

Bill Gaitanis held a two-stroke lead over Quinton Toler heading into the back. Gaitanis used five pars on the final nine holes to hold the lead and earn the win (78) in the A Flight. Toler, of the Eastern NC tour, shot an 81, one stroke ahead of Rich Revels, who rounded out the top-3. 

Nick Hinton found success on Saturday in the B Flight. He made three birdies and seven pars, en route to an 82 – the flight’s lowest score. Chris Franklin placed second (90) while Bob Santee carded a 93, good for third. 

Erik Wolf, of the Columbia tour, edged out Darren DeCroock, 88-89, for the top spot in the C Flight. Wolf, who trailed DeCroock by three strokes after nine holes, knotted up the score at 69 on the 14th. He then took the two-stroke lead on the 17th and used a bogey on the final hole to seal the victory. Ben McCrickard, of the Eastern NC tour, finished third (93). 

Brent Westbrook earned the win in the D Flight with a 97. Greg Minton placed second (100) while Amble Smoker edged out Benji Raines, 102-103, for third.
